April 24 is set to be a monumental day for Nintendo fans, marking the launch of preorders for the highly anticipated Nintendo Switch 2. Alongside the console, a plethora of exciting new products will be available for preorder, including games, accessories, peripherals, and a fresh lineup of Nintendo amiibo figures. Fans of iconic titles like The Legend of Zelda: Tears of the Kingdom and Street Fighter 6 will have the opportunity to secure new amiibo figures from these games.
